Body
Origins and Family
Baudouin Fraeijs de Veubeke's place of birth was Reigate[2]. He was born on +1917-08-03T00:00:00Z[3].
Education
Educated at Catholic University of Leuven[17], a Catholic university[27], in Belgium[28], founded in 1834[29]; University of Liège[18], a public university[30], in Belgium[31], founded in 1817[32]; and UCLouvain[19], a Catholic university[33], in Belgium[34], founded in 1970[35], headquartered in Louvain-la-Neuve[36]. Baudouin Fraeijs de Veubeke studied under Maurice Anthony Biot[37].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include aerospace engineer[6], military flight engineer[7], and university teacher[8]. Fields of work include aeronautics[10], a branch of science[38]; aeronautical engineering[11], a branch of engineering[39]; aviation equipment[12]; continuum mechanics[13], a branch of mechanics[40]; and calculus of variations[14], a branch of mathematics[41]. Employers include University of Liège[15], a public university[42], in Belgium[43], founded in 1817[44] and Catholic University of Leuven[16], a Catholic university[45], in Belgium[46], founded in 1834[47]. Baudouin Fraeijs de Veubeke supervised Sergio Rodolfo Idelsohn as a doctoral student[48].
Recognition
Awards received include Officer of the Order of Leopold[20], a grade of an order[49], in Belgium[50] and Commander of the Order of the Crown[21], a grade of an order[51], in Belgium[52].
